hopIQ take
Hacker-Pschorr Oktoberfest Märzen if you want elegance and restraint, Paulaner Oktoberfest Wiesn if you want richness and presence.
Both nail the traditional Munich märzen playbook—malty sweetness, gentle noble hops, that toasted bread backbone—but they feel different in your mouth. Hacker-Pschorr leans toward refinement; Paulaner toward generosity. The 0.2% ABV difference is real, and you'll taste it.

In words
Hacker-Pschorr Oktoberfest Märzen
Hacker-Pschorr has this almost delicate touch—malty, yes, but with restraint. You get caramel and soft bread crust up front, then the beer just... opens cleanly. There's a mineral dryness that sneaks in on the finish, which keeps it from ever feeling heavy. At 5.8%, it feels like the beer respects your palate and your next beer. Genuinely elegant for what it is.
Paulaner Oktoberfest Wiesn
Paulaner lands richer. More bread, more caramel depth, a touch more body that you actually *feel* on your tongue. It's not aggressive—the IBUs are identical—but there's more weight to it, more substance. The finish is slightly warmer, slightly sweeter. This is the one that makes you want to sit down with a pretzel and settle in for a while.
